  • Establish a zero copy connection to an SAP ECC system in Zero Copy Connector Hub.

    Before you begin

    Role required: df_connection_admin

    Procedure

    1. Navigate to the available primary connectors in Zero Copy Connector Hub in one of the following ways:
      • Navigate to All > Workflow Data Fabric Hub > Available connectors > Primary connectors.
      • Navigate to Admin > Workflow Data Fabric Hub > Available connectors > Primary connectors.
    2. Find the SAP ECC connector and select Connect.
    3. On the form, fill in the fields.
      Table 1. New SAP ECC Connection form
      Field Description
      Name and description
      Connection label Unique name for this connection. This helps in identifying the connection within your system.
      Connection name System-generated name based on the Connection label. This field cannot be modified once the connection is established.
      Short description Description of the connection explaining what it is about.
      Connection attributes
      Instance URL URL of your local instance.
      Authentication methods
      ServiceNow username Username of the current user accessing your local instance.
      ServiceNow user password Password of the current user accessing your local instance.
    4. Select Connect.

    Result

    A test connection is made to the external data source, verifying that the connection details are correct and the data source is accessible.
